Installation Overview First: Install Hardware Using this Road Map Verify contents Obtain HP Navigator CD-ROM release history View the Readme File Test the system hardware using Diagnostic Assistant (optional) Install Information Assistant Visit Order Assistant (optional) Install all hardware accessories Verify installed hardware accessories (optional) Second: Configure Hardware , , , Configure ISA non-Plug-and-Play board (if installed) Select Network Operating System (NOS) Configure Integrated Remote Assistant Third: Install NOS , For certain versions of Novell NetWare and MS Windows NT, you may use the , HP automated installation process For NOSs using a vendor-installation process, first create a NOS drivers diskette, and view and print HP NOS Installation Instructions Fourth: Install Server Management Software , , Refer to the HP NetServer Remote Administrator Guide Install HP TopTools
